From my understanding, the air bag is weight sensitive. It happens when my gf sits in the front or if I put a box on the seat sometimes. If there is a certain weight on there it wont deploy the airbag because its similar weight reading to a child which would injure them if the airbag went off. Dont worry about it blinking, just have her sit on the seat with her thighs flat against the seat. If they are a taller girl, or a skinny person it will blink like that.
